I went to install my SS Autochrome 4-2-1 headers this weekend (I've had those things sitting in my house for 7 months, no time to put them on). The headers went on very easily, within 45 minutes there were all bolted up. I went to connect the pipe to the exhaust, and it's freaking short!! at least 4-6" short!! I'm guessing I have a set from the 97-99 Tiburon... anyone else have this problem? I didn't want to cut and weld/clamp it so I just put the old exhaust manifold back on (with the new gasket of course).
